About

Manuel Vögtli is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Molecular Biology and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Manuel Vögtli has authored 4 papers receiving a total of 248 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 4 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, 2 papers in Molecular Biology and 2 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Manuel Vögtli’s work include Mechanical and Optical Resonators (4 papers),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(2 papers) and Photoreceptor and optogenetics research (1 paper). Manuel Vögtli is often cited by papers focused on Mechanical and Optical Resonators (4 papers),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(2 papers) and Photoreceptor and optogenetics research (1 paper). Manuel Vögtli collaborates with scholars based in United Kingdom, Australia and Switzerland. Manuel Vögtli's co-authors include Joseph W. Ndieyira, Rachel A. McKendry, G. Aeppli, Chris Abell, Matthew A. Cooper, Torsten Strunz, Moyu Watari, Trevor Rayment, Dejian Zhou and M.A. Horton and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Nanotechnology, Scientific Reports and Biophysical Journal.
